Why Should You Consider Outsourcing Your Software Development?

May 24, 2021


In the current times concept of outsourcing has become useful, evolving from being old and weary to new and fresh. And, almost all organizations depend on the efficiency of their IT teams for smooth functioning and scaling. Although, handling multiple tasks at once reduces the efficiency of the IT team. This is why outsourcing software development offers the best route forward to an upward trajectory. In fact, outsourcing services are no more related to only cost-saving but have extended to offer greater benefits to clients. That’s why many startups should consider outsourcing software development for their business

According to Statista, the European IT outsourcing market will reach $103.9 billion by 2021, a growth trend that will be globally. Especially, this figure includes IT infrastructure outsourcing, IT application outsourcing, and IT administration outsourcing.

Defining Outsourcing of Software Development?

Outsourcing can be as using the services of an external agency to build something. When it comes to outsourcing software development, it means hiring an external software development agency. And that can design, develop, and test your software, website, or app. Moreover, outsourcing software development can give your business many benefits. From savings to increased security, outsourcing software development to IT firms is becoming the norm for most business owners.

Advantages of outsourcing your software development

  • Huge Cost Savings:

Software development companies based in Asia are able to deliver good quality software developing skills at much cheaper rates. For example, the skills and expertise that cost $100/hour in the US market, and for just $55/hour for offshore software development cost. Additionally, you don’t need to purchase equipment or other supplies required for software development. Then, the main objective of outsourcing companies is to provide customers with the best possible material handling solution at a reasonable price. Additionally, you don’t need to purchase equipment or other supplies required for software development.

  • Know-how of various technologies:

Technology has emerged in countries around the world. For this reason, businesses trying to gain a competitive advantage start looking for external providers when their projects require complex skill sets or know-how that they do not have readily available and developing these capabilities in-house is simply not feasible. By teaming up with an external partner who has a proven track record of excellence, companies can build cutting-edge solutions in the latest technologies without having to master them themselves.

  • Quick Turn-around time:

A full software development cycle can take a lot of time. The amount of time required for the development of a software or app depends directly on the scale of the project and the unique business use case. While a native or cross-platform hybrid app can be developed in a few months, it could take several years to build a complex platform that deploys technologies such as AI and machine learning. Outsourcing an enterprise-grade software project to a specialist firm can rapidly accelerate the time-to-market that would otherwise take longer to develop with in-house teams.

  • Focus on core business instead of worrying about software development:

Having a brilliant idea needs all the attention and focus; instead, if you are worried about creating the software. So, it may be counterproductive. By software development outsourcing, a business can free up energy. Therefore, they can focus more on the core business idea and activities. For example, brand building and research and development to provide value-driven services to its customers. As for the technology part of software development, it is better to use the outsourcing partner.  And, they can provide advice and guidance to business leaders to help them through cutting-edge technology trends.

  • Trusted Partner and extension of the team:

With increased adoption, outsourcing is gradually coming of age. Businesses now outsource IT support and maintenance services which allow them to focus on their core competencies. Many companies don’t have time for the development and deployment of new software systems. So, the only solution to this problem is to outsource software application development. They can provide real-time support and maintenance of systems, timely upgrades, and migration.

Having broad knowledge and areas of specific expertise, a strong work ethic, and many cultural commonalities, Asia is building a reputation as an ideal outsourcing software destination for the IT industry with many trusted offshore development centers.

With the rising competition amongst software development companies, each entity must continuously enhance service quality in all aspects–even soft skills. For every project, good communication is the key to delivering excellent and precise service. If you want to end up with the utmost product you have in mind, you need to look for company experience. That is related to your prospective app development project. Make sure the company specializes in precisely what you need. Best software development companies like TechTiq Solutions have a reputation for managing projects well. To manage a project efficiently, the manager or development team will choose the software development methodology that will work best for the project at hand. All methodologies are chosen based on strengths needed as per the project requirements.

In conclusion

In order to make your software development process seamless, TechTIQ’s dedicated team members use some of the best software development methodologies from both agile and waterfall to guarantee our customers’ projects stay as adaptable as possible and costs stay within their dedicated budgets.  The app developers use a blended approach to agile development in order to ensure that your projects are flexible as possible and that costs stay within your designated budget. With this in mind, all you need to do is to drop a mail to [email protected] or visit https://techtiqsolutions.com/contact-us/ with your query, and someone from TechTiq Solutions team will get in touch with you.

We Strive to Provide High Quality Services on Budget

Contact us today to grow your business!

Contact Form